首页 > TAG信息列表 > Ui

移动端架构师学习路线

Kotlin x Java打造UI通用组件 移动端架构师初识 通用UI组件开发与基础架构设计 高级UI组件定制与解耦设计 Android必备Kotlin核心技术 Android UI核心组件剖析与实战 Android导航架构探秘 解锁Android高阶技能 探秘实战Jetpack 线程与线程池核心技术 Android网络编程进阶 架构

UI自动化测试之三(Alert、悬浮、键盘事件、WebDriverWait)

(一)Alert 三种方式: test:获取弹出框的文本信息 from selenium import webdriverfrom selenium.webdriver.common.by import  Byimport time driver=webdriver.Chrome()driver.maximize_window()driver.get('file:///C:/Users/Administrator/Desktop/%E8%AD%A6%E5%91%8A%E6%A1%86.ht

Bootstrap Blazor 开源UI库介绍-Table 虚拟滚动行

  今天我们来介绍一下 Bootstrap Blazor 中 Table 组件的虚拟滚动行,什么是虚拟滚动呢,我查到的解释是:只渲染可视区域的列表项,非可见区域的 完全不渲染,在滚动条滚动时动态更新列表项。   然后很明显,在实际应用中不可能实现“非可见区域的 完全不渲染”,这样的体验效果太差了,下拉

ui

ui知识 1、常用的元素定位有那几种方法,请举例说明 定位页面的元素属性方法有8种 ID = "id" XPATH = "xpath" LINK_TEXT = "link text" PARTIAL_LINK_TEXT = "partial link text" NAME = "name" TAG_NAME = "tag name" CLASS_NAME = "class na

UI自动化测试之一(元素属性、多元素处理)

一、UI自动化测试 (一)、简述 基于WEB的UI的自动化测试框架 支持主流的编程语言(Python,java,c#,php,js),支持针对主流的浏览器进行UI的自动化测试(EDGE,Chrome,Firefox)。 selenium2.0=seleium1.0+webdriver 目前是selenium4.0 (二)、python下selenium的环境搭建 1、下载chrome的浏览器 2

第 26 天:在 Unity 中轻松构建 UI 元素

第 26 天:在 Unity 中轻松构建 UI 元素 客观的 : 我们如何开始统一使用 UI 来为我们消灭的每个敌人显示分数文本? 视频游戏的主要方面之一与 UI 有关。 UI 是用户界面的首字母缩写。用户界面基本上会在游戏屏幕上显示许多东西,无论是分数系统、生命、健康、武器等。 在本文中,我开始

致力于提高您作为 Web 开发人员的 UX/UI 设计技能

致力于提高您作为 Web 开发人员的 UX/UI 设计技能 前端不好?学习用户体验的基础知识! Photo by 用户体验印度尼西亚 on 不飞溅 当您尝试设计您构建的网页和应用程序的布局、颜色和排版时,您是否觉得自己只是“没有得到它”?您是否一直认为自己更像是“后端那种人/女孩/人”?当您尝试

旧版unity组件-GUIText、GUITexture

1.UI  UI 就是用户操作界面。在使用 Unity 开发游戏(MMORPG,MMOARPG)的客户端的时候,至少 50%的工作量是在写 UI 界面和 UI 界面的逻辑。 1.1.常用 UI 系统简介 <1>NGUI NGUI 是一款使用最多的第三方的 UI 插件。 目前国内大部分的游戏的界面 UI,都是使用 NGUI 这个插件来编写实现的。

停止不必要的UI动效设计

前言:这篇短文将会探讨UI设计中动画的过度使用,并将其与早期的视觉设计进行对比,提出一些对于有效的GUI动效设计的建议。 我们将在下文中,简单探讨如何改善下面的这个交互。 UI动效设计的反面案例(线上Demo) 注:这个反面案例并非假设,而是来自近期的真实客户案例。 概述 自从 70、80 年代

Nuxt.js安装

下载 npx create-nuxt-app <项目名> 选项 Project name: (demo2)//项目名 Programming language: (Use arrow keys)//语言 > JavaScript TypeScript Package manager: (Use arrow keys)//包管理器 > Yarn Npm UI framework: (Use arrow keys)//UI框架 > None Ant Desi

python配置external tool

1、file》setting找到 2、填入参数 ①program中的路径是你的pyuic5.exe 的安装目录 ②arguments中填入 $FileName$ -o $FileNameWithoutExtension$.py 这段代码可以让你自动将你的.ui文件转换为.py文件(不用手动设置.py的文件名)③working directory中填入$FileDir

致力于提高您作为 Web 开发人员的 UX/UI 设计技能

致力于提高您作为 Web 开发人员的 UX/UI 设计技能 前端不好?学习用户体验的基础知识! Photo by 用户体验印度尼西亚 on 不飞溅 当您尝试设计您构建的网页和应用程序的布局、颜色和排版时,您是否觉得自己只是“没有得到它”?您是否一直认为自己更像是“后端那种人/女孩/人”?当您尝试

CanvasImageRender 预设UI之按钮

1 "use strict"; 2 3 var __emptyPoint = null, __emptyContext = null, __emptyPointA = null; 4 5 const ColorRefTable = { 6 "aliceblue": "#f0f8ff", 7 "antiquewhite": "#faebd7",

8 条用户界面设计指南

8 条用户界面设计指南 UI 设计师支持我们在这个数字时代每天使用的几乎栩栩如生的神奇界面。 他们肩负着更大的责任,他们努力创造无缝体验,并在人与技术之间建立情感联系。 随着我们工作的推进,我们喜欢学习新的趋势和策略,但坚持构成 界面设计 . 本博客将讨论有助于您在每次设计时完

QT setMouseTracking没反应

今天用Qt Creator自动生成了一个窗口程序,想试试setMouseTracking,兴冲冲地写下了如下代码: MainWindow::MainWindow(QWidget *parent) : QMainWindow(parent), ui(new Ui::MainWindow) { ui->setupUi(this); setMouseTracking(true); } 然后,继承了mouseMoveEven

【JAVA UI】【HarmonyOS】 鸿蒙setBindStateChangedListener的基本使用

​ 参数讲解 setBindStateChangedListener(Component.BindStateChangedListener) 方法说明:该组件是否添加到窗口的组件树上 示例 findComponentById(ResourceTable.Id_text_helloworld).setBindStateChangedListener(new Component.BindStateChangedListener() { @O

使用 testing-library-selector 创建可重用的选择器

使用 testing-library-selector 创建可重用的选择器 像你们中的许多人一样,我喜欢重用代码,从而尽可能减少重复。我发现了什么 测试库查询 是我在不同的测试文件中一遍又一遍地写相同的。对我来说,它的缺点如下: 当我更改元素时,查询不匹配它,我需要更新它们中的每一个; 代码可读性很糟

element-ui分页器简单使用

引入element-ui 写入标签 <el-pagination //每页的条数 @size-change="handleSizeChange" //当前页 @current-change="handleCurrentChange" //当前页数 :current-page.sync="currentPage2" :page-sizes="[100, 200, 300, 40

Qt Creator用UI编辑器修改UI后无反应

今天打开别人的工程, 用Qt 编辑器修改了一下UI,发现根本没有反应, 经多方面摸索, 解决如下: 方法一: 方法二:2021-11-23再次确认,打开别人的代码时,别人没有勾选Shadow build,所以会在代码目录下生成ui_*文件只需要删除ui_*文件,然后重新qMake,重新构建就可以了 方法三:删除源代

delphi TcxGrid网格组件:OnGetContentStyle 获取内容UI样式事件 的应用

1.位置:OnGetContentStyle事件,在事件列表的Style下. 2.OnGetContentStyle何时触发: 当获取内容数据的UI样式(style)时触发此事件. 注意,用户每次点击单元格时,都会触发此事件! 3.参数解释 procedure TForm1.cxGrid1DBTableView1StylesGetContentStyle(Sender: TcxCustomGridTabl

实战 | UI 自动化测试框架设计与 PageObject 改造

⬇️ 点击“下方链接”,提升测试核心竞争力! >>更多技术文章分享和免费资料领取 在 UI 自动化测试过程中,面对复杂的业务场景,经常会遇到这样的挑战: 简单的录制/回放速度快,但无法适应复杂场景; 编写自动化测试脚本比较灵活,但工作量大且可维护性差; 以往的封装技术(PageObject)可以适应各种

SAP UI5 应用中的 sap.ui.require 使用场景

下图是笔者 SAP UI5 开发教程中使用到的一段代码: var mPath = sap.ui.require.toUrl('sap/ui5/walkthrough') + "/"; console.log('Jerry: ', mPath); 本文介绍 sap.ui.require 的使用场景和明细。 其主要用途是,解析一个或多个 SAP UI5 模块依赖关系。 工作模式为,单个模块导出值

SAP UI5 应用中的 sap.ui.require.toUrl 使用场景

下图是笔者 SAP UI5 开发教程中使用到的一段代码: 运行时 toUrl 方法打印的值:. 这个 toUrl 的返回值,在 index.html 里通过 data-sap-ui-resourceroots 指定: toUrl 方法的计算,会考虑任何已配置的 ID 映射或资源路径。它还支持路径内的 ./ 和 ../ 等相对段,但不支持通过这些路径出

vue 配置

vue参考API: https://cn.vuejs.org/api/#unref vue常用命令: npm run serve 启动项目 vue ui 启用ui配置项目 npm run build 打包项目  

基于Vue的前端UI组件库的比对和选型

大家好,我是张飞洪,感谢您的阅读,我会不定期和你分享学习心得,希望我的文章能成为你成长路上的垫脚石,让我们一起精进。 由于录制视频的需要,要做前端UI组件库的选型。平时国内外也见了不少基于Vue的UI组件,积累了一些素材,现在分享给大家。 本文讨论的主题包括: 为什么使用第三方组件库